Avatar billede ravnborg Nybegynder
22. december 2008 - 19:41 Der er 3 kommentarer

Array med indhold fra en variabel.

I nedenstående Function kører jeg en Array. Da jeg skal køre flere forskellige funktioner med samme Array, vil jeg høre om jeg kan lægge indholdet (farverne) i en variabel, og så indsætte denne variabel i mine Arrays?
F.eks: varFrave="'gul','grøn','rød','sort'" og Array(varFarve);

Function findFarve(){
    arrFarve = Array('gul','grøn','rød','sort');
    Farve = arrFarve[random(arrFarve.length)];
}
Avatar billede hoppe11 Nybegynder
26. december 2008 - 14:30 #1
hvorfor have et array i en alm. string? det virker ikke logisk?`

men ellers er det vel noget med at splitte din string op ved hvert komma og efterfølgende fjerne single quotes
Avatar billede hoppe11 Nybegynder
26. december 2008 - 14:34 #2
hvis du skal bruge hex koden sammen med selve farven kan du også lave et object i stedet for et array

objFarve = {
'hvid' : 0xffffff,
'sort' : 0x000000
};
Avatar billede hoppe11 Nybegynder
26. december 2008 - 14:35 #3
og så kalde farvekoden frem således

objFarve.hvid;

eller

objFarve['hvid'];
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
IT-kurser om Microsoft 365, sikkerhed, personlig vækst, udvikling, digital markedsføring, grafisk design, SAP og forretningsanalyse.

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ester